Can dogs have hazelnuts spread? The ingredients in Nutella are not dog-friendly. The spread contains sugar, cocoa, milk and hazelnut, which are all potentially harmful and dangerous additions to your dog’s diet. What causes a lowering of the water table?
What causes a lowering of the water table? During the summer months, the water table tends to fall, due in part to plants taking up water from the soil surface before it can reach the water table. How did the Alemanni get their name?
How did the Alemanni get their name? Name. According to Gaius Asinius Quadratus (quoted in the mid-sixth century by Byzantine historian Agathias), the name Alamanni (Ἀλαμανοι) means “all men”.
